Lost in Possibilities
Possibilities to fuel our imagination….
The skies whisper their silent peace,
each lilting breeze of release
consoling hearts,
in vast hues of wonderment,
moments captured in timeless ploy,
resonating like echoes of words
the heartfelt giving of love;
and time hides behind those clouds,
those white evolving miracles,
as we with open hearts, observe beginnings,
as woven thoughts attest.
Lost I am in vast possibilities,
unwritten words and songs unsung,
for they swirl like autumn leaves aloft,
wondering where they will lay;
and I grasp for the new,
the untraveled road,
before me in unburdened allurement,
my tomorrow path in bidding,
and in joyful reams my heart does swell,
filled with a promise yet to come,
as skies whisper encouragement.
All that pains in remembrance falls away,
when this moment is brimming,
and darkness knows no place in now,
when sun shines in our hearts;
each breath anew like sustenance complete,
the flow within, surging to a constant beat,
and mind afloat a dream made real,
gathers all imagination reveals,
and joy becomes this moment,
no past in sight, future bright
where anything is possible.
